CAN FD controllers support classical CAN

CAN FD controllers can send and receive classical CAN frames as well as CAN FD frames. On the other hand, a classical CAN controller will always react with an error frame when receiving a CAN FD frame: A recessive bit in the position of the dominant r-bit in classical CAN is regarded as irregularity. The in classical CAN invalid value would be answered with an error frame. At this point it becomes transparent, that CAN FD frames will neither be understood, nor tolerated by traditional CAN controllers.
